Troubleshooting Common SMTP Server Issues
Experiencing difficulties with your mail sending? Numerous frequent SMTP platform errors can stop successful shipping of your departing communications. First, confirm your SMTP configuration , including the address, port number, and username details. Next, investigate potential network problems – a basic test of the server can often show the cause of the problem . Finally, inspect the error logs for detailed details that can locate the precise glitch and assist you towards a solution.
Secure Your Emails: Best Methods for SMTP Setup
To maintain the protection of your email communications , careful SMTP implementation is absolutely vital . Initiate by always using STARTTLS encryption – never sending emails in plaintext! Moreover , strongly consider enforcing authentication – typically incorporating a copyright and key – to stop unauthorized entry . Periodically examine your SMTP host 's logs for any questionable activity and utilize rate restrictions to lessen the probability of spam or exploitation.
SMTP vs. SMTPKit: What's the Difference?
Understanding the contrast between standard SMTP and SMTPKit can be tricky for programmers . Initially , SMTP (Simple Mail Transfer Protocol) is the core process for sending email, acting as the rulebook that allows servers to exchange and relay messages . However, SMTPKit embodies a modern Swift library that simplifies the development of email features within iOS and macOS applications, essentially abstracting the details of the underlying SMTP procedures . So, while SMTP is the technology , SMTPKit is a aid that assists you to utilize it more readily in a Swift setting .
